Housing construction a) January-October 2014

19.11.2014

According to preliminary data, in the period of January-October 2014, 114235 dwellings were completed, i.e. by 2.0% less than in the corresponding period of 2012 and by 5.0% less than in 2012 respectively.

In the period of ten months of 2014, the number of dwellings for which building permits have been granted amounted to 133622, i.e. by 14.2% more than in the corresponding period 2013 (in which a drop by 17.2% was recorded). The number of dwellings in which the construction has begun also increased to 129020, i.e. by 15.6% against a drop by 12.1% the year before.

The highest share (54.2%) in the total number of dwellings completed was  attributed to private investors who in January-October of 2014 constructed 61947 dwellings, i.e. by 7.0% less than the year before. Compared to the corresponding period of January-October 2013, within this group of investors a drop was recorded in terms of the number of building permits granted to 65688 dwellings, i.e. by 0.8% (against a drop by 13.2% the year before), while the number of dwellings in which  construction has begun increased to 67286 dwellings, i.e. by 3.0% (a drop by 10.4% the last year).

Developers, in the period of ten months of 2014, completed 45888 dwellings (which constituted 40.2% of the total number of dwellings completed), i.e. by 3.6% more than in corresponding period of 2013. Investors building for sale or rent received building permits for 64801 dwellings, i.e. by 38.8% more than the year before (in which a drop by 23.0% was recorded). The number of dwellings in which construction has begun increased to 58485 dwellings, i.e. by 34.8% (a drop by 13.2% the year before).

Housing cooperatives in the period of ten months of 2014, completed 2836 dwellings, i.e. by 0.9% less than the year before. The number of dwellings in which construction has begun decreased to 1073 dwellings, i.e. by 2.2% (against a drop by 39.9% the year before). The number of dwellings for which building permits have been granted increased to 1243 dwellings, i.e. by 32.0% (against a drop by 44.1% the year before).

Other investors (municipal, public building society and company construction) in the period of ten months of 2014 completed 3564 dwellings, i.e. by 27.0% more than in 2013. In this period, 1778 dwellings were completed in municipal construction against 1488 dwellings the year before, in public building society construction - 1394 dwellings against 1096 dwellings the year before, while in company construction - 392 dwellings against 223 dwellings in the corresponding period of 2013.The number of dwellings in which construction has begun increased to 2176, i.e. by 20.1%, while the number of dwellings for which permits have been granted decreased in this group of investors to 1890, i.e. by 40.1%.
